Zachary E Smasal of Sedalia, Missouri was injured on Friday, September 27th 2019 at 7:36 am in Cooper County, Missouri. Smasal is a 31-year-old man.
In the crash, Smasal was a driver. The crash happened here: MO-5 1/4 mile north of Route PP. The police described the crash like this:
VEHICLE 1 [THE 2003 FORD F 350 DRIVEN BY ZACHARY SMASAL] TRAVELED OFF THE RIGHT SIDE OF THE ROADWAY, STRUCK A UTILITY POLE, OVERTURNED AND EJECTED DRIVER 1. ASSISTED BY SGT D POWELL (594), TPR B DETTENWANGER (1323) AND OFF-DUTY TPR A LINDLEY (840).
Injuries
Smasal's injuries were serious. Smasal was taken by Mu Air Care to University Hosptial.
Vehicle Damage
The police said the damage to the 2003 Ford F 350 driven by Zachary Smasal was total. It was removed by Doyles Body Shop.
